Come installare Android su Virtualbox

Android è un ottimo sistema operativo per telefoni: è versatile, veloce e dotato di un sacco di funzioni. Naturalmente, se vuoi eseguirlo sul tuo computer anziché sul tuo telefono, sia a scopo di test o solo per divertimento, puoi farlo. Tutto quello che devi fare è installare la versione prescelta di Android su una normale macchina virtuale o VM utilizzando VirtualBox. Segui semplicemente i passaggi seguenti e avrai Android installato e funzionante in pochissimo tempo.

1. Installazione di Virtual Box e avvio della VM

Il primo passo è, ovviamente, l'installazione di VirtualBox. Per fare ciò, scarica il software dal sito Web ufficiale e segui la semplice procedura di installazione. Una volta fatto, puoi iniziare con il vero lavoro: acquisire un'immagine del disco formattata ISO per Android. La fonte più affidabile per questo è il progetto Android-x86, un team di sviluppatori open source che hanno passato il loro tempo a portare il codice Android per lavorare sull'hardware del PC.

Una volta installato VirtualBox e la tua ISO pronta, ti consigliamo di aprire Virtual Box e fare clic su "Nuovo" per creare una nuova VM. Dovrai configurare un nome e una posizione del file, inoltre ti consigliamo di impostare il tipo su "Altro" e la versione su "Altro/Sconosciuto (64 bit)" (o la versione a 32 bit se hai scaricato un ISO a 32 bit). In questo modo è possibile evitare alcuni problemi di compatibilità in seguito.

Come installare Android su Virtualbox

Crea e nomina una nuova macchina virtuale.

2. Configurazione della VM

La fase successiva consiste nel configurare la quantità di memoria (RAM) allocata alla VM. Il numero massimo si basa sulle risorse di sistema del tuo computer: non puoi usare una macchina da 16 GB per dare alla tua VM 32 GB di RAM! Il minimo assoluto che dovresti allocare è 2 GB, ma si consiglia da qualche parte tra 6 e 8 GB di RAM. Ricorda, questa VM ha bisogno dello stesso tipo di risorse che avrebbe un telefono mobile fisico, quindi di più è generalmente meglio.

Mancia: Assicurati di lasciare un minimo di 4 GB di RAM liberi per il resto del tuo sistema operativo, altrimenti potresti incorrere in problemi di instabilità del sistema.

Come installare Android su Virtualbox

Configura la quantità di RAM assegnata alla tua VM.

La fase successiva del processo di creazione della macchina virtuale consiste nel creare un nuovo disco rigido virtuale per la macchina virtuale. Assicurati di selezionare l'opzione "crea un disco rigido virtuale ora" e premi Avanti. Qualsiasi tipo di file funzionerà, l'impostazione predefinita di VDI è perfettamente funzionante. Ancora una volta, premi Avanti e imposta il file come "Dimensione fissa". Infine, configura dove sul tuo disco rigido vuoi salvare la tua nuova unità virtuale e quanto è grande un disco rigido di cui hai bisogno. La dimensione minima del disco rigido richiesta per l'immagine Android-x86 è 8 GB. A seconda di cosa si intende fare con la macchina virtuale, un disco rigido da 16 GB dovrebbe essere più che sufficiente e non dovrebbe essere un esaurimento delle risorse del computer.

Come installare Android su Virtualbox

Configura la dimensione del disco rigido per la tua VM.

La VM verrà ora visualizzata nel tuo elenco di macchine, ma ci sono alcune altre cose da configurare prima di essere pronto per avviarla. Fare clic con il tasto destro del mouse sul dispositivo e accedere alle impostazioni.

Come installare Android su Virtualbox

Apri le impostazioni del dispositivo.

Nelle impostazioni, la prima tappa è la scheda "Processore" in "Sistema". Qui puoi configurare il numero di core della CPU che avrà la VM. Dovresti aumentarlo ad almeno due ma preferibilmente di più. Proprio come la RAM, è la stessa che vedresti in un telefono cellulare fisico, quindi di più è meglio.

Suggerimento: gli sviluppatori di Android-x86 avvertono che l'assegnazione di un solo core della CPU virtuale alla VM potrebbe causare un'alta probabilità di arresti anomali del sistema.  

Il numero massimo di core della CPU che puoi allocare dipende da quanti core ha la CPU del tuo computer. Assicurati di lasciare almeno due core della CPU al tuo sistema operativo, anche se quattro è meglio.

Suggerimento: solo i core fisici della CPU (piuttosto che i core logici hyperthreaded) possono essere assegnati in modo affidabile alle macchine virtuali, quindi non entrare nella parte rossa del dispositivo di scorrimento o potresti riscontrare problemi di stabilità.

Come installare Android su Virtualbox

Assegna il numero di core della CPU da utilizzare.

Il passaggio successivo nelle impostazioni è la scheda "Schermo" sotto "Display". Qui vuoi aumentare la "Memoria video" disponibile per la VM a 32 o 64 MB e assicurarti che il "Controller grafico" sia impostato su "VBoxVGA".

Come installare Android su Virtualbox

Configura la quantità di memoria video.

3. Seleziona l'ISO

Il passaggio successivo della configurazione consiste nel configurare l'immagine del disco ISO di Android in modo che venga letta come disco ottico dalla VM. Per fare ciò, fare clic su "Archiviazione", selezionare l'immagine CD/DVD "Vuota", fare clic sulla seconda icona CD/DVD a destra e selezionare "Scegli un file su disco...".

Come installare Android su Virtualbox

Seleziona queste opzioni per importare la tua immagine ISO.

Successivamente, devi selezionare quale ISO vuoi utilizzare. È qui che entra in gioco l'ISO di Android che hai scaricato in precedenza. È probabile che sia nella cartella dei download (o dove l'hai salvato). In Esplora file di Windows il tipo di file è elencato come "File immagine disco". Una volta importato l'ISO, premi "OK" per aggiornare le impostazioni della VM.

4. Avvia la VM

Ora sei pronto per avviare la VM per la prima volta. Per avviare l'installazione di Android, basta selezionare la VM e quindi fare clic su Start.

Potrebbe esserti chiesto di "Selezionare un disco di avvio", in tal caso, seleziona l'ISO di Android. La schermata successiva mostrerà le opzioni di avvio, per installare Android sulla VM è necessario scorrere verso il basso e selezionare l'opzione "Installazione".

Suggerimento: la VM potrebbe catturare il tuo cursore (e la tastiera), impedendoti di spostare il mouse fuori dalla finestra o di uscire dal tab, per liberare il mouse e controllare nuovamente il computer, devi premere il tasto "Host". Il tasto "Host" è mostrato nell'angolo in basso a destra della finestra della VM, potrebbe essere impostato su "Right Ctrl" se si preme il tasto Host, la VM rilascerà il mouse e la tastiera al sistema operativo.

La schermata successiva è la schermata "Scegli partizione". Qui indichi alla VM dove installare Android sul tuo disco rigido virtuale. Non avrai alcuna partizione per impostazione predefinita, quindi premi la freccia giù per evidenziare "Crea/modifica partizioni" e premi invio. Per creare una nuova partizione, evidenziare l'opzione "Nuovo" e premere invio. Ora puoi configurare le proprietà della partizione, ma puoi comodamente lasciare tutti i valori ai valori predefiniti suggeriti.

Dovresti, tuttavia, applicare un nome alla partizione. Una volta creata la partizione, è necessario scrivere la modifica sul disco. Per fare ciò sposta il cursore a destra e seleziona “Scrivi”, ti verrà chiesto di verificare di voler apportare questa modifica, digita “sì” e premi invio per creare la partizione. Una volta fatto, seleziona "Esci" per tornare alla precedente schermata "Scegli partizione", qui noterai che la tua nuova partizione è ora disponibile per l'uso.

Per installare Android nella tua nuova partizione, devi prima selezionare quale formato di file system vuoi usare, ext4 è probabilmente la tua migliore opzione, anche se NTFS e FAT32 funzioneranno. Quando richiesto, verifica di voler formattare l'unità. Successivamente, ti verrà chiesto se desideri installare il "boot loader GRUB", seleziona sì, GRUB verrà utilizzato per avviare Android. Se viene richiesto di convertire il disco da GPT a MBR, selezionare "sì" poiché GRUB e GPT non sono compatibili. Il prossimo prompt ti chiederà se vuoi che la directory "/system" sia "read-write", seleziona sì.

5. Avvia Android

Android si sta installando sul tuo disco rigido virtuale, questo processo potrebbe richiedere tempo, a seconda delle risorse di sistema che hai assegnato alla tua VM e delle risorse del sistema operativo sottostante. Una volta installato ti verrà chiesto se vuoi "Lanciare Android" o riavviare (la VM), seleziona "Lancia Android" e la tua VM Android prenderà vita.

Da qui dovresti configurare la tua VM Android come faresti con qualsiasi altro dispositivo Android. Le impostazioni che scegli dipendono interamente da te. Al termine della configurazione, puoi utilizzare la configurazione di Android come preferisci.

6. Spegnerlo

L'ultima cosa da fare, una volta che hai spento la tua VM Android per la prima volta è rimuovere l'ISO, se non lo fai ti verrà chiesto di installare Android ogni volta che la VM si avvia. Per rimuovere l'ISO, apri le impostazioni della VM, vai alla scheda "Archiviazione", fai clic sui due CD/DVD precedenti e fai clic su "Rimuovi disco dall'unità virtuale" e salva le modifiche.

Come installare Android su Virtualbox

Rimuovere l'ISO dalla VM.



Leave a Comment

9 correzioni per Android che non effettua o riceve chiamate

9 correzioni per Android che non effettua o riceve chiamate

Lo smartphone Android si comporta in modo strano e non ti permette di effettuare o ricevere telefonate? Continua a leggere per scoprire perché ciò accade e come risolverlo.

Come impostare i limiti delle app su Android

Come impostare i limiti delle app su Android

Puoi impostare limiti di tempo per le app su Android per controllare il tuo utilizzo quotidiano e ridurre il tempo di utilizzo. Questo post spiega la stessa cosa.

Gli 11 modi migliori per risolvere il problema con Telegram che non scarica i media su iPhone e Android

Gli 11 modi migliori per risolvere il problema con Telegram che non scarica i media su iPhone e Android

Telegram non scarica file multimediali per te? Ecco come risolvere il problema con Telegram che non scarica contenuti multimediali su iPhone e Android.

Come visualizzare ed eliminare la cronologia ChatGPT su iPhone, Android e Web

Come visualizzare ed eliminare la cronologia ChatGPT su iPhone, Android e Web

Cerchi un modo per visualizzare ed eliminare la cronologia delle conversazioni su ChatGPT? Dai un'occhiata anche a questo articolo per aiutarti a farlo!

Le 7 principali correzioni per Google Maps che non mostra il traffico su Android e iPhone

Le 7 principali correzioni per Google Maps che non mostra il traffico su Android e iPhone

Se Google Maps non mostra informazioni sul traffico sul tuo Android o iPhone, non preoccuparti. Ecco alcuni suggerimenti che aiuteranno a risolvere il problema.

7 correzioni per Telegram che non funziona su Wi-Fi su iPhone e Android

7 correzioni per Telegram che non funziona su Wi-Fi su iPhone e Android

Se l'app Telegram non funziona sul Wi-Fi sul tuo iPhone o Android, ecco come risolvere questo problema con alcuni metodi di risoluzione dei problemi.

10 modi per correggere lerrore 400 del server YouTube su Android e iPhone

10 modi per correggere lerrore 400 del server YouTube su Android e iPhone

Se non riesci a guardare i tuoi video YouTube preferiti sul tuo Android o iPhone a causa dell'errore 400 del server, ecco come risolverlo.

I 10 modi migliori per risolvere il problema dellesaurimento della batteria del telefono Android durante la ricarica

I 10 modi migliori per risolvere il problema dellesaurimento della batteria del telefono Android durante la ricarica

Il consumo della batteria del telefono Android durante la ricarica è insolito. Ecco i modi migliori per risolvere il problema.

Come abilitare il raffreddamento delle notifiche su Android 15

Come abilitare il raffreddamento delle notifiche su Android 15

Infastidito da un sacco di notifiche dalle app di chat? Scopri come abilitare il raffreddamento delle notifiche su Android 15 per un'esperienza più silenziosa.

Correzione: YouTube non funziona su Android TV o Google TV

Correzione: YouTube non funziona su Android TV o Google TV

Stai riscontrando problemi con YouTube sulla tua TV Android? Ecco i modi principali per risolvere i problemi relativi al mancato funzionamento o all'apertura di YouTube su una TV Android.